Quality of educational dialogue and association with students’ academic performance

2018

The study used a mixed-methods approach to examine the associations between the quality of educational dialogue and students' academic performance and to analyse what kinds of dialogic teaching patterns of different levels of quality can be identified in classroom lessons. A total of 158 Grade 6 lessons were video-recorded, and the quality of the educational dialogue was assessed using the Classroom Assessment Scoring System-Secondary (CLASS-S) observational instrument. Multilevel modelling indicated that the quality of educational dialogue was positively associated with students’ academic performance (grades) in language arts and physics/chemistry. Educational dialogue among teachers experiencing different levels of self-efficacy

2021

This study examines the occurrence and quality of educational dialogue in the Grade 1 classrooms of teachers with low, moderate and high self-efficacy beliefs. Video recordings of 24 teachers were analysed based on episodes of educational dialogue and were categorised with respect to patterns of dialogic teaching. Teachers with low levels of self-efficacy conducted educational dialogue the least; they also used less teacher-initiated, high-quality dialogue compared with moderate and high self-efficacy teachers. Do teachers’ professional vision and teaching experience always go hand in hand? Examining knowledge-based reasoning of Finnish Grade 1 teachers

2021

This mixed-method study explored 54 Finnish Grade 1 teachers' professional vision and teaching experience. Teachers' retrospective think-aloud interviews, conducted while watching their eye-tracking recordings of classroom actions, were analysed according to the domains of knowledge-based reasoning. Negative associations between teaching experience and amount of knowledge-based reasoning were found. The qualitative examination of three teachers with different amounts of teaching experience provided concrete examples and broadened the findings. Knowledge-building patterns in educational dialogue

2017

This study aimed to examine knowledge-building patterns in Grade 6 educational dialogues. The data consisted of 20 video-recorded lessons from the classes taught by seven teachers, selected by using a latent profile analysis and examined with a qualitative functional analysis of classroom talk. Episodes of educational dialogue were found to represent three main types of knowledge, based on facts, views and experiences. These three types were further identified as forming six diverse knowledge-building patterns in educational dialogues. Dialogue through the eyes: Exploring teachers’ focus of attention during educational dialogue

2020

Abstract This study explored teachers’ focus of attention during educational dialogue. Teachers’ focus of attention was recorded in 54 Grade 1 classrooms using Tobii Pro Glasses 2 mobile eye-tracking device. From the video recordings, episodes of educational dialogue were identified and categorised by quality. Teacher’s focus of attention on students was examined during the dialogue episodes. Results showed that teachers allocated their attention relatively unevenly among the students. More students got visual attention during high-quality educational dialogue than during moderate-quality dialogue. Scaffolding through dialogic teaching in early school classrooms

2016

The present study examines what types of dialogic teaching patterns can be identified in the early school years, and how teachers scaffold children's participation and shared understanding through dialogic teaching. Thirty recorded lessons from preschool to Grade 2 in Finnish classrooms were analysed using qualitative content analysis. Two teacher-initiated and two child-initiated dialogic teaching patterns were identified. Teacher's scaffolding in teacher-initiated dialogues was characterised by high responsibility in maintaining the interactional flow and utilisation of diverse strategies. Teacher–student relationship and students’ social competence in relation to the quality of educational dialogue

2022

Teacher–student relationship and students’ social competence were investigated in relation to the quality of educational dialogue. The data consisted of 151 video-recorded Grade 2 lessons. The teachers (N = 50) also rated their students’ (N = 664) social competence and the teacher–student relationship. In terms of teacher–student relationships, closeness associated positively while conflict associated negatively with high quality dialogue. Regarding students’ social competence, cooperation skills and empathy linked positively while disruptiveness linked negatively with high quality dialogue.
